How much does it cost to rent an apartment in West Loop?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| West Loop Studio Apartments | $2,312 | $1,425 | $5,326 |
| West Loop 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,030 | $2,071 | $10,000+ |
| West Loop 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,656 | $1,689 | $10,000+ |
| West Loop 3 Bedroom Apartments | $9,528 | $4,354 | $10,000+ |
| West Loop 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,943 | $1,179 | $10,000+ |
